Swish (or Silu) activation function.

Description

It is defined as: swish(x) = x * sigmoid(x).

The Swish (or Silu) activation function is a smooth, non-monotonic function that is unbounded above and bounded below.

Usage

activation_silu(x)

Arguments

x

Input tensor.

Value

A tensor, the result from applying the activation to the input tensor x.
